What if the Lancashire Witches were actually guilty of practicing magic? Joyce Froome's book, Wicked Enchantments: a history of the Pendle Witches & their magic (Lancaster: Carnegie,2010) explores this possibility from the prespective of the two teenagers involved, James and Alizon Device
